Understanding the Basics: Forearm Length and Weight Defined

To truly understand the significance of forearm measurements, we must first define exactly what we're measuring and what those measurements represent.

Forearm Length and Its Significance

Forearm length is defined as the distance between the olecranon (the bony point of the elbow) and the styloid process of the radius (the bony prominence on the thumb side of the wrist).

It's a straightforward linear measurement, typically taken with a measuring tape or calipers.

To measure, extend your arm straight, palm facing upward.

Then, using a flexible measuring tape or calipers, measure from the bony tip of your elbow to the most prominent bone at your wrist near the thumb.

This measurement provides a simple yet valuable data point that reflects the skeletal structure of the arm.

Relation to Overall Body Proportions

Forearm length is not an isolated measurement. It's intrinsically linked to overall body proportions.

Anthropometry, the science of measuring the human body, uses forearm length as one of many reference points for understanding human variation and growth patterns.

Ratios comparing forearm length to height, arm span, or other limb measurements can provide insights into individual body build and population-level differences.

These measurements, while seemingly simple, are valuable tools in fields like ergonomics, medicine, and even fashion design.

Anthropometry in Research

In research, forearm length serves as an accessible and reliable indicator in various studies.

For example, it can be used to estimate stature (height) in forensic anthropology or to assess nutritional status in certain populations.

Because it is a relatively stable measurement, less affected by short-term fluctuations than weight, forearm length contributes to a broader understanding of human biometrics.

Forearm Weight Considerations

Moving beyond length, the weight of the forearm presents a more complex picture.

It's not simply about the number on a scale, but rather a reflection of the composition of the tissues that make up the forearm.

Components of Forearm Weight

Forearm weight primarily comprises three key components: muscle, bone, and tissue.

  • Muscle: The muscles of the forearm are responsible for a variety of movements in the wrist, hand, and fingers, significantly contributing to the forearm's overall mass.
  • Bone: The radius and ulna, the two bones of the forearm, provide structural support and contribute to its weight.
  • Tissue: This category includes skin, fat, tendons, ligaments, and other connective tissues that fill the spaces between muscle and bone.

Understanding the relative proportions of these components is crucial for interpreting forearm weight accurately.

The Role of Body Composition

Body composition, the ratio of muscle, bone, fat, and other tissues in the body, plays a critical role in determining forearm weight.

  • Muscle: A higher proportion of muscle mass will naturally lead to a heavier forearm.

    This is particularly relevant for individuals who engage in regular strength training or activities that build forearm strength.

  • Bone Density: Higher bone density, indicating stronger and more mineralized bones, will also contribute to a heavier forearm.

    Factors like genetics, diet, and exercise influence bone density.

  • Fat Distribution: While the forearm generally doesn't store large amounts of fat, the presence of subcutaneous fat (fat under the skin) will contribute to its overall weight.

    It is important to remember that a small amount of fat is necessary for overall health.

By considering these components and their interplay, we can gain a more nuanced understanding of what forearm weight signifies and how it relates to overall health and fitness.

Measurement Tools: A Closer Look at Calipers and Measuring Tape

While sophisticated devices exist for detailed body composition analysis, calipers and measuring tapes offer accessible methods for gauging forearm length and circumference. Understanding their proper use is paramount for obtaining reliable results.

Using Calipers for Forearm Length

Calipers are ideal for measuring forearm length due to their precision. To use them accurately:

  1. Sit comfortably with your forearm extended, palm facing up.
  2. Identify the olecranon (the bony point of your elbow) and the styloid process of the radius (the bony prominence at the wrist on the thumb side).
  3. Position one arm of the caliper on the olecranon and the other on the styloid process.
  4. Ensure the caliper arms are parallel to the forearm bone.
  5. Take the measurement, ensuring the caliper is gently touching the skin without compressing the underlying tissue.
  6. Record the measurement in centimeters or inches.

Measuring Forearm Circumference with Measuring Tape

A flexible measuring tape is best for determining forearm circumference. Here's how to do it correctly:

  1. Identify the thickest part of your forearm, usually around the mid-point between the elbow and wrist.
  2. Wrap the measuring tape around this point, ensuring it is snug but not too tight. The tape should lie flat against the skin, without digging in.
  3. Keep your forearm relaxed and avoid flexing your muscles during the measurement.
  4. Read the measurement where the tape overlaps, making sure the tape is level around the entire circumference.
  5. Record the measurement in centimeters or inches.

Tips for Consistent and Reliable Measurements

Consistency is key when tracking changes over time. To ensure reliable measurements:

  • Measure at the same time of day. Body measurements can fluctuate slightly throughout the day.
  • Use the same tool and technique each time you measure.
  • Have someone else measure for you to minimize potential errors in positioning.
  • Record your measurements in a notebook or spreadsheet to track your progress.
  • Avoid measuring immediately after exercise, as muscle swelling can affect results.

Consulting Health Professionals

While self-measurements can provide valuable insights, consulting with qualified health professionals offers a more comprehensive and personalized assessment of your body composition and overall health.

The Value of Professional Assessments

Doctors, nutritionists, and certified trainers possess the expertise and tools to conduct accurate body composition analyses, going beyond simple measurements of forearm length and circumference. They can assess:

  • Body fat percentage: Using techniques like bioelectrical impedance analysis (BIA) or skinfold measurements.
  • Muscle mass: Through methods such as dual-energy X-ray absorptiometry (DEXA) scans.
  • Bone density: Via DEXA scans, which are particularly important for assessing skeletal health.

Personalized Advice and Guidance

Beyond providing accurate data, health professionals can offer personalized advice tailored to your specific needs and goals. This may include:

  • Nutritional recommendations: Based on your body composition and activity level.
  • Exercise programs: Designed to build muscle, improve bone density, or achieve other fitness goals.
  • Guidance on managing underlying health conditions: That may affect body composition, such as osteoporosis or sarcopenia.
